首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ng-click不工作,尝试在单击时替换图像

ng-click是AngularJS框架中的一个指令,用于在单击事件发生时执行指定的函数或表达式。当ng-click不工作时,可能是由于以下几个原因:

  1. 检查是否正确引入了AngularJS库文件。确保在HTML文件中正确引入了AngularJS库文件,并且版本与代码兼容。
  2. 确保ng-click指令被正确应用。在HTML元素中添加ng-click指令,并将其值设置为要执行的函数或表达式。例如:
代码语言:html
复制

<button ng-click="changeImage()">点击我替换图像</button>

代码语言:txt
复制
  1. 检查ng-click指令绑定的函数或表达式是否正确。确保ng-click指令绑定的函数或表达式在当前作用域中定义和可访问。例如,在控制器中定义一个名为changeImage的函数:
代码语言:javascript
复制

angular.module('myApp', []).controller('myController', function($scope) {

代码语言:txt
复制
 $scope.changeImage = function() {
代码语言:txt
复制
   // 执行替换图像的逻辑
代码语言:txt
复制
 };

});

代码语言:txt
复制
  1. 确保元素的作用域正确。如果ng-click指令应用在某个子元素上,并且该子元素的作用域与ng-click指令所在的父元素的作用域不同,可能会导致ng-click不起作用。可以尝试使用$parent来访问父元素的作用域。
  2. 检查是否有其他代码或事件阻止了ng-click的执行。例如,其他JavaScript代码可能会阻止默认的单击事件,导致ng-click无法触发。确保没有其他代码或事件干扰了ng-click的执行。

对于替换图像的需求,可以使用ng-click指令结合ng-src指令来实现。ng-src指令用于动态设置图像的源路径。例如:

代码语言:html
复制
<img ng-src="{{imageUrl}}">
<button ng-click="changeImage()">点击我替换图像</button>

在控制器中定义changeImage函数,该函数可以根据需要更改imageUrl的值,从而实现图像的替换。

推荐的腾讯云相关产品:腾讯云对象存储(COS),用于存储和管理大规模的非结构化数据,包括图像、音视频、文档等。产品介绍链接地址:https://cloud.tencent.com/product/cos

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ript正则表达式

最近,看完了《JavaScript忍者秘籍》这本书,对正则有了全新的认识,自己也尝试了总结了一些,开发中,让好多事情变得事半功倍。 正则表达式是一个拆分字符串并查询相关信息的过程。...; i:表示区分大小写(case-insensitive)模式,即在确定匹配项忽略模式与字符串的大小写; m:表示多行(multiline)模式,即在到达一行文本末尾还会继续查找下一行中是否存在与模式匹配的项...将正则表达式作为replace()方法的第一个参数,导致该模式的匹配元素(全局匹配的话,就是多个匹配元素)上进行替换,而不是固定字符串上进行替换。...参数列表: (1)匹配的完整文本 (2)匹配的捕获,一个捕获对应一个参数 (3)匹配字符源字符串中的索引 (4)源字符串 示例:将横线替换成驼峰 如:ng-click --> ngClick...'); // arguments --> ["-c", "c", 2, "ng-click"] 由于全局正则在每一次成功匹配的时候都会调用这样的替换函数。

94281

JS拼接HTML引用变量有哪几种姿势,参数出现怎么办

我们写前后端交互,最反感的可能就是拼接大量图表的工作了(html += "xxxxxxxxx...." ),记得之前写一个“急”页面,有大量的js拼接内容(类似今日头条APP的检索页面),拼接代码写了几千行...因此,对于JS拼接HTML的引用变量,我总结了几个常见的情况; 1.int类型,可以直接进行拼接 var intA = 5; html += ''; 2.字符串类型,需要加上引号(以及转义引号的转义君: \ ) var strB = '娘炮蔡虚坤'; html += '<span class="m-t-xs" ng-click...可以把字符串中的 ' 去掉(replace()),或提前把 ' 符号替换成 & 或类似的特殊符号,取值加一个预处理程序即可。...2.但是转换过程中,可能会出现unexpected end of input错误。改错误是因为json字符串的双引号和oncilck的双引号冲突。需要将json字符串转成单引号字符串。

3.9K40
  • CorelDRAW官方最新2021版本新增功能介绍

    要向活动工作区中添加工具或控件,请单击快速自定义按钮+ CorelDRAW 2021 工具箱 CorelDRAW 工具箱中的许多工具都组织展开工具栏中。要访问这些工具,请单击按钮右下角的小箭头。...从 1 点、2 点或 3 点透视中选择,共享透视平面上绘制或添加一组现有对象,并在丢失透视的情况下自由移动和编辑对象。...渐进式图像编辑 强大的新照片编辑功能专为以更少的步骤增强图像质量而打造,让您尽情享受工作带来的乐趣。 增强的颜色替换 试用令人印象深刻的全新替换颜色工具,以获得更快、更简单的完美照片。...利用最先进的图像优化技术,可以提高描摹的位图质量。 样式与样式集 对象样式泊坞窗让您可以轻而易举地管理样式与样式集,多个对象中应用一致的格式、生成迭代版本并快速、一致地格式化所有文档。...通过仅使用触控和旋钮设备的创作模式,体验另一种 CorelDRAW 工作方式。丢掉键盘,尝试全新的上下文触屏 UI。

    2.9K00

    叮!您有一封来自Photoshop CC 2019的简历待查收

    1 单击裁剪预览框的外部自动提交修改 ? 2 选择一张图片,单击空白处完成自动提交 ? 3 点击图片进行转换 ? 4 双击画布编辑文本 ? 如果你是手残党,不如和我“交个朋友”吧!...有我,手残也能变“巧手”哦! 懒癌患者的必备:可用于轻松进行蒙版操作的图框工具 ? 我的画布中,使用“图框工具”(点击K键) 就可以快速创建占位符图框或向其中填充图像。...除此之外,我还可以帮助你更轻松地替换图像,只需将图像置入图框中,简单的图像替换就完成了。你还可以将任意形状或文本转化为图框,并使用图像填充图框,图像可以自动缩放以适应大小需求。...2 单击&拖动创建框架 ? 3 从图库面板或计算机中拖放图像 ? 4 要在框架中尝试不同的图像,只需再次拖放即可 ?...比如,我还拥有经过改良设计的内容识别填充,借助我的家族新成员 Adobe Sensei 的人工智能技术,你不仅可以通过专用工作区选择用来填充的像素,还能对原像素进行旋转、缩放和镜像。

    81310

    康耐视VIDI介绍-蓝色读取工具(Read)

    所有黄色已找到特征都将替换为绿色标签: 从几个方面来说,绿色标签与黄色特征类似: #️⃣ 您可以单击它们来选中。...4.4.3标注图像上找到的特征 使用蓝色读取工具处理标注图像,该工具会向您显示找到的特征和标签(覆盖图像上)。...只需右键单击并选择接受视图即可: 在这种情况下,只有模型匹配的特征才会转换为标签: 定义模型标注图像上找到特征时会发生什么?...这有助于您使用模型的工作流程能够将许多特征的基本事实作为一个字符串输入。...⭐ 已找到的字符(标注视图上匹配,但有匹配):这是工具指示已标注和已找到匹配但包含匹配的特征的方式。在这种情况下,找到的与标注字符匹配的字符将以橙色显示。

    3.2K51

    Google Earth Engine (GEE) ——Earth Engine Explorer (EE Explorer)使用最全解析(8000字长文)

    还有一个蓝色的工作区中打开按钮可用于将数据集添加到当前工作区(更多内容见下文)。 您可以通过单击浏览器的“返回”按钮两次或单击右上角的“数据目录”按钮返回到“数据目录”页面。...在数据集详细信息页面上,单击蓝色的工作区中打开按钮。这将带您进入工作区,数据集显示为图层。...或者,您可以跳过详细信息页面并通过单击数据集名称旁边的“工作区中打开”链接直接从数据目录打开工作区中的图层。...对于在数据名称后面带有“工作区中打开”或在其描述页面中工作区中打开按钮的数据集,单击链接将其作为附加层添加到工作区数据列表中。新数据层将出现在数据列表和地图中当前数据层的上方。...例如,将红色、绿色和蓝色反射带与红色、绿色和蓝色显示颜色配对将产生与我们的眼睛平面上观看风景所看到的非常相似的自然彩色图像

    34410

    图片海报编辑设计Photoshop 2022 for Mac(ps 2022)

    是一个强大且功能齐全的图像管理软件解决方案。借助photoshop 2022 for mac,您可以从周围环境中获取灵感并大胆尝试各种不同的效果。...photoshop 2022 里您只需单击几下,便可以替换天空、修复瑕疵和消除背景。使肖像深受大众的喜爱,表情更具表现力。...ps 2022新增功能 选择项目云服务 2022 年 8 月发布的 Photoshop 23.5 中,与设备上使用 Select Item 服务处理图像相比,Select Item 云服务可用于生成更准确和高质量的图像...要使用 Select Item 云服务,请执行以下操作之一: 设置对话框的图像处理部分的选择项目服务中选择 设备模式 或 云模式 进行 图像处理。...您还可以使用“选择和遮罩”工作区 或从菜单中选择“ 选择”  >  “项目”选项进行选择。  当您需要快速获得结果, 选择云模式和设备模式。

    69920

    windows错误恢复如何解决_0xc0000006是什么错误

    例如,硬件可能无法正常工作或配置不正确。或者,该错误可能是由于执行的软件引起的,这意味着可以通过重新安装来解决此问题。但是,大多数情况下,此问题可归因于特定的错误或对操作系统的损坏。...在这种情况下,解决方案是用新的内存替换有故障的工作内存。...解决方案1:删除并重新创建Windows硬盘分区 旨在安装操作系统的硬盘驱动器上已损坏或兼容的分区是安装Windows(特别是对于新安装)可能出现0xc0000005错误的原因。...解决方案2:更换有缺陷的硬件 同样,安装Windows,0xc0000005错误的原因可能是硬件损坏。...在这种情况下,您应该首先使用前面提到的Windows内存诊断程序检查工作内存-至少要进行新安装以替换运行中的Windows系统(有关访问错误,请参阅解决方案4)。

    4.8K40

    PS上的开源Stable Diffusion插件来了:一键AI脑补,即装即用

    但别担心,图像将作为智能对象加载到 PhotoShop 中。所以你可以损失质量的情况下调整它的大小。 img2img 1. 选择一个位于其自身图层上的图像。     a....如果希望生成的图像完美地放置初始图像上,可选「Ctrl + 单击」图层缩略图。 2. 插件 UI 中将模式更改为「img2img」。 3. 单击「设置初始映像」按钮。如果图像没有更改为所选图层。...如果要调整匹配,请执行以下操作: 图层面板中选择「group_mask」并点击「set init mask」按钮。...若想测试该功能是否已损坏以及问题的原因,可执行以下操作: 选择一个图层并右键单击它,然后选择快速导出为 png。如果收到窗口提示,则快速导出工作正常。...导出功能有效你可以使用该插件,否则 img2img、inpaint 和 outpaint 将无法正常工作

    3.3K60

    VBA专题10-9:使用VBA操控Excel界面之在功能区中添加自定义按钮控件

    添加按钮 如果要在内置功能区选项卡中添加两个按钮,单击这些按钮时会调用VBA过程,那么执行下面的步骤: 1. 创建新工作簿并保存为启用宏的工作簿。 2....关闭该工作簿,然后CustomUI Editor中打开该工作簿。 3. CustomUI Editor中,单击“插入”并选择“Office 2007 Custom UI Part”。 4....按钮元素: 其imageMso属性为按钮指定预定义的图像。如果要使用自已设计的图像,只需使用image属性替换掉imageMso属性。 onAction属性是一个回调属性。...该属性的值是单击按钮要执行的VBA过程的名称。 5. 单击工具栏中的Validation按钮来检查是否有错误。 6. 单击Generate Callbacks按钮。...之后,要将其粘贴到工作簿的VBA模块中。 7. 保存并关闭该文件。 8. Excel中打开该工作簿文件。 9. 按Alt+F11键打开VBE。 10.

    5K30

    Adobe Photoshop,选择图像中的颜色范围

    如果想替换选区,应用此命令前确保已取消选择所有内容。“色彩范围”命令不可用于 32 位/通道的图像。 若要细调现有的选区,请重复使用“色彩范围”命令选择颜色的子集。...您可能已从“选择”菜单中选取一个颜色选项,例如“红色”,但此时图像包含任何带有高饱和度的红色色相。 将肤色设置存储为预设 颜色范围选择命令现在可将肤色选择存储为预设。...选择了“肤色”或“取样颜色”,它还可以存储“检测人脸”选项的设置。 要将肤色设置存储为预设: 1.选择“选择”>“颜色范围”。 2.“颜色范围”对话框中,从“选择”菜单中选择“肤色”。...到达 100% 的浓度,蒙版将不透明并遮挡图层下面的所有区域。随着浓度的降低,蒙版下的更多区域变得可见。 羽化蒙版边缘 “图层”面板中,选择包含要编辑的蒙版的图层。...单击选项栏中的选择并遮住。您可以使用选择并遮住工作区中的选项修改蒙版边缘,并以不同的背景查看蒙版。 “选择并遮住”工作区中单击“确定”,将更改应用于图层蒙版。

    11.2K50

    通过WebRTC进行实时通信-结合对等连接和信令

    替换HTML和JavaScript 用内存的内容替换 index.html中的内容: <!...运行 Node.js 服务 如果您没有从工作目录中关注此codelab,则可能需要安装step-05文件夹或当前工作文件夹的依赖项。...你需要重起你的 Node.js 服务,每次你关闭tab或窗口浏览器console中查看日志。 点滴 该应用仅支持1对1的视频聊天,你可以改变这个设计使更多的人共享同一个视频吗?...尝试建立一个共享房间名称的替代方案。 如何改变应用? 你学到什么 该步骤中你学会了如何: 使用在Node.js上的 Socket.IO运行 WebRTC信令服务。...如果您遇到奇怪的缓存问题,请尝试以下方法: 按住ctrl并单击“重新加载”按钮进行硬刷新 重启浏览器 命令行运行npm cache clean 下一步 了解如何拍摄照片,获取图像数据以及远程同伴之间共享照片

    2.3K10

    「Adobe国际认证」Adobe Photoshop变换对象教程

    Photoshop 会记住您的最后变换行为设置(按比例或按比例缩放),当您下一次启动 Photoshop ,它将是您的默认变换行为。 如何切换到旧版变换行为?...也可以“图层”面板中,通过按住 Shift 键并单击,来选择多个连续的图层。 要变换图层蒙版或矢量蒙版,请取消蒙版链接并在“图层”面板中选择蒙版缩览图。...图像上会出现外框。 默认情况下,参考点处于隐藏状态。要显示参考点 (),请选中选项栏中参考点定位符 () 旁边的复选框。 3.执行下列操作之一: 选项栏中单击参考点定位符 上的方块。...例如,要将参考点移动到外框的左上角,请单击参考点定位符左上角的方块。 图像中出现的变换外框中,拖动参考点 。参考点可以位于您想变换的项目之外。...使用分辨率较低的占位符图像(您以后会将其替换为最终版本)尝试各种设计。 无法对智能对象图层直接执行会改变像素数据的操作(如绘画、减淡、加深或仿制),除非先将该图层转换成常规图层(将进行栅格化)。

    3K40

    使用DCHQ自动部署和管理Docker Cloud 虚拟Java微服务

    群集上部署多层Java应用程序 监视正在运行的容器的CPU,内存和I / O 与Jenkins一起启用持续交付工作流程,以构建触发更新正在运行的微服务的JAR文件 现在我们将详细介绍每个步骤: 获取...Jenkins触发构建通过替换容器或更新正在运行的应用程序的JAR文件启用持续传递 “不可变”容器模型是一种常见的最佳实践,它通过重建包含应用程序代码的Docker镜像并在每次应用程序更新启用新容器来完成...您可以使用从Docker注册表中推送的最新映像启动的新容器自动“替换”正在运行的容器。这可以按需执行,也可以Docker注册表中检测到新图像自动完成。...要用一个包含最新JAR文件的新包替换Docker Java微服务容器,用户只需单击Actions菜单并选择Replace。...为此,DCHQ允许开发人员与Jenkins建立持续交付工作流程。这可以通过单击正在运行的应用程序的操作菜单,然后选择连续传送来完成。

    4.5K40

    rpc服务器不可用 dcom 无法使用任何配置的协议与计算机,如何修复Windows上的“RPC服务器不可用”错误?…

    尝试所有这些以摆脱它: 方法1.确保RCP服务正常工作 单击Win + R键以打开“运行”窗口。 键入services.msc,然后单击Enter。...方法2.检查Windows防火墙设置 修复“RPC服务器不可用”错误的另一种方法是检查防火墙是否阻止RPC连接。...Windows计算机上修复0x8024401c错误的五种方法 正如我们开始提到的,您应该通过检查您的互联网连接来开始处理问题。如果您使用Wi-Fi,则应切换到电缆,反之亦然。...“命令提示符”窗口中,键入以下命令,然后单击“输入”:sfc / scannow 等到扫描结束。您将收到有关已替换文件的信息。...选项卡的末尾,您将看到隐藏所有Microsoft服务选项。将勾号放在此条目旁边的框中。 单击全部禁用按钮,然后单击确定。 重新启动计算机并尝试安装可用的Windows更新。

    9.2K30

    「Adobe国际认证」关于Adobe Photoshop,创建和修改画笔教程?

    或者,选择绘画工具、橡皮擦工具、色调工具或聚焦工具,并单击选项栏左侧的面板按钮。 2.面板的左侧选择一个选项组。该组的可用选项会出现在面板的右侧。...请按以下步骤进行操作: 1.“画笔”面板中,从弹出菜单中选择获取更多画笔。或者,右键单击“画笔”面板中列出的画笔,然后从上下文菜单中选择获取更多画笔。 2.下载一个画笔包。...(处理位图图像或索引颜色图像,“正常”模式也称为阈值。) 溶解编辑或绘制每个像素,使其成为结果色。但是,根据任何像素位置的不透明度,结果色由基色或混合色的像素随机替换。...当您用黑色或白色以外的颜色绘画,绘画工具绘制的连续描边产生逐渐变暗的颜色。这与使用多个标记笔图像上绘图的效果相似。...图案或颜色现有像素上叠加,同时保留基色的明暗对比。不替换基色,但基色与混合色相混以反映原色的亮度或暗度。 柔光使颜色变暗或变亮,具体取决于混合色。此效果与发散的聚光灯照在图像上相似。

    1.9K20

    photoshop 2023 for Mac V24.0(ps2023 mac)支持M1+Intel免费版下载安装教程

    Photoshop 2022的重大更新还包括许多用于增强和修饰图像的新功能,如基于 Sensei 的 Neural Filters(AI滤镜) 和天空替换、详细的云文档历史记录、对形状的重大改进、面向主流文件的架构改进...Photoshop 2023 for Mac V24.0(ps2023 mac)支持m1新功能关注知识兔网,您可以第一间获取最新功能。...快速单击选区现在,您只需要将鼠标光标悬停在图像的一部分之上并单击,便可自动选择该图像部分。缺少内容?继续单击,直到显示所有内容。...蒙版之间工作的快捷键无法按预期工作从 Illustrator 中复制粘贴文本图层在此版本中,我们很高兴地告诉您,Photoshop 对 Illustrator 文本图层的复制粘贴支持刚刚得到改进。...天空替换中的边缘增强借助此增强功能,我们改进了天空替换中对象边缘的品质。将明亮的天空替换为较暗的天空,可以更好地保留细线对象周围的前景和背景之间的对比度,同时减少光晕伪影。

    3.2K32
    领券